  • This video highlights one of the best scalping strategies that can be used in day trading. Whether you are trading forex, crypto or indices, this Scalping strategy will work incredibly well. This Scalping Strategy also works on any time frame and can turn into long term position holding.
    Price action describes the characteristics of a security’s price movements. This movement is quite often analyzed with respect to price changes in the recent past. In simple terms, price action is a trading technique that allows a trader to read the market and make subjective trading decisions based on the recent and actual price movements, rather than relying solely on technical indicators.
    The only people who know where the market is heading are institutions. They are the ones who make the market move and our job as a retail traders is to follow their footsteps and get the piece of their movement. As a price action trader you need to find the most profitable ways to enter trades. The highest probability setups are 2nd entries at the key entry points.
    2000 tick chart
    S&P 500 ES Futures
    21 bar EMA
    Date December 30 2022
